Questions and Answers
1.Insured
Answer The person covered by the insurance policy.
2.Rider
Answer A written modification attached to a policy that increases or
decreases coverage and/or premiums.
3.What is a unilateral contract?
Answer A contract in which only one of the parties is legally bound to
fulfill its obligations.
4.What law protects consumers from the circulation of inaccurate or
obsolete information?
Answer The Fair Credit Reporting Act.
5.What are the three types of agent authority?
Answer Implied, Express, and Apparent.
6.Agent
Answer An individual who is licensed to sell, negotiate, or effect
insurance con- tracts on behalf of the insurer.
,7.What is name of the process that insurance companies use to
determine whether or not an applicant is insurable?
Answer Underwriting
8.The requirement that agents must account for and promptly remit all
insur- ance funds collected is known as what type of agent responsibility?
Answer Fiduciary
9.What is a third-party ownership?
Answer An insurance arrangement in which the policy owner and the
insured are not the same person.
10.Suitability
Answer Factors that determine if an insurance product is appropriate
for a particular customer.
11.Premium
Answer A payment by the policy owner to the insurance company to
keep the policy in force.
12.Disclosure
Answer Providing sufficient information to help someone make
informed decision.
,13.An agent offer a client free tickets to a sporting event in exchange for
the purchase of an insurance policy. What is the agent guilty of?
Answer Rebating
14.If an insurer meets the states financial requirements and is approved to
transact business in the state, it is considered what type of insurer?
Answer Autho- rized
15.What information are the members of the medical information bureau
required to report?
Answer Adverse medical information about the applicants or insureds.
16.What type of beneficiary can be changed at any point by the policy
own- er?
Answer Revocable
17.What document describes the specific information about a policy?
Answer Policy Summary
18.What is the term for the causes of loss insured against in an
insurance policy?
Answer Peril
19.Whom does an insurance agent represent?
Answer Insurance Company
, 20.What is an unfair trade practice?
Answer Any fraudulent, deceptive, or dishonest business practice
that is prohibited by statutes and regulations.
21.Insurer
Answer The company that issues an insurance policy.
22.Peril
Answer Cause of loss
23.Contract of Adhesion
Answer A contract prepared by one party that must be accepted as
written or be rejected by the other party.
24.What are the four elements of an insurance contract?
Answer Agreement (Offer and Acceptance), consideration, competent
parties, and legal purpose.
25.Policy Provision
Answer A clause that stipulates the rights and obligations under an
insurance contract.
